How AI and Machine Learning Are Transforming IT Services
1. Predictive Maintenance and Incident Prevention
One of the biggest benefits AI brings to managed IT services is the ability to anticipate problems before they happen. Using machine learning algorithms, service providers can monitor systems in real-time and identify anomalies that precede failures—whether it’s a slow hard drive, an impending server crash, or unusual network activity.
Instead of waiting for a ticket to be submitted, AI-powered tools trigger automatic alerts or initiate corrective actions instantly. This proactive approach minimizes downtime and reduces disruption to daily business operations, which is especially critical in a city where even a few minutes offline can mean a missed opportunity.
2. Enhanced Cybersecurity Defense
In a region where government agencies and politically-sensitive organizations operate, cybersecurity is not just important—it’s mission-critical. AI is revolutionizing how cybersecurity is managed by enabling real-time threat detection, behavioral analytics, and automated response protocols.
Machine learning can analyze vast amounts of data to detect suspicious patterns, flag phishing attempts, and neutralize zero-day threats faster than any human team. For companies relying on Managed IT Services in Washington DC, this means better protection against evolving cyber threats and compliance with strict federal data regulations.
3. Smarter Help Desk Support
AI-powered chatbots and virtual assistants are changing the help desk experience. Instead of waiting on hold or submitting a ticket, employees can interact with intelligent bots that understand natural language, troubleshoot common issues, and escalate complex problems to human technicians when necessary.
This not only improves the speed and efficiency of issue resolution but also reduces the burden on IT staff—allowing them to focus on more strategic initiatives.

Compliance and AI Governance: A Growing Concern
With innovation comes responsibility. As AI becomes more embedded in business operations, concerns around data ethics, compliance, and governance are also rising. Managed IT providers in Washington DC are under pressure to ensure their AI systems adhere to federal regulations like HIPAA, FISMA, and GDPR.
This includes maintaining transparency in AI decision-making, securing sensitive data, and implementing robust audit trails. Managed service providers are expected to act not just as technicians, but as trusted advisors who help businesses navigate the legal and ethical landscape of emerging technologies.
